ARISSat-1/KEDR activation planned

ARISSat-1/KEDR Project Manager Gould Smith, WA4SXM said this week the latest status, discussed during the International ARISS teleconference Sergey Samburov, RV3DR announced the ARISSat battery will be charged late July and a test of the system will be conducted on the ISS from 1915 UTC 30 July to about 1200-1400 UTC 31 July.

During the test ARISSat-1 will be in LOW power mode, this means that it will transmit about 40 seconds and then shut down for 2 minutes and then transmit for 40 seconds, etc.
The standard ARISSat-1/KEDR 2m downlink band plan should be
transmitted. Additionally, the FM signal also downlinked on 437.55 MHz.

As to the date of deployment, Gould summarized,
“The deployment date for ARISSat is still subject to change. As of July 14 we are looking at a 3 Aug 2011 date for EVA 29 and the ARISSat-1/KEDR deployment. The ARISSat/KEDR deployment is the first task of the EVA, so it will occur fairly soon after the EVA begins. We will let everyone know more as we know more.”

College congratulated on ISS ham radio link-up

Lough Erne Amateur Radio Club congratulates South West Regional College on its very successful Amateur Radio link up with the International Space Station.

Particular credits to Mamraz Nagi whose initiative secured this ARISS event, the College technicians, and the students who spoke with the Radio Amateur in the ISS, Ronald J Garan, KF5GPO. Among his replies to the Enniskillen students’ questions, he shared very happy memories of a recent visit to Northern Ireland.

David Taylor operated the ground station K6DUE in Maryland USA linking up to the ISS, and Gaston Bertels ON4WF in Belgium, guided the College ARISS team through checks, rehearsals student questions and wrapped up with remarks that brought massive applause from over a hundred present for the radio amateurs in space and on the ground, and all involved in Northern Ireland’s first ever ARISS event.
